## Report Exports — Timezone Env Vars (Chartwell)

Exports render in REPORT_TZ, not server time. Default is UTC; per-tenant overrides come from the tenant record and win over the env var. EXPORT_DST_MODE controls DST gap handling ("shift" or "skip"); on-call should not change it mid-day or scheduled exports duplicate. Restart the export worker after any change. The worker also reads its storage credential from the env file, directly below this line.

secret setting of tajof-bahif: COURIER_KEY3=65d

If the Fernwick tax-rate lookup cache starts returning stale jurisdictions, flush only the regional shard, never the global one. Verify the TTL config in the Ledgerpine console matches the deploy manifest before approving any cache changes. When you confirm the flush completed, record the build token from the worker's final log line below.

pipeline stamp: htk4_66df

Action item (owner: Marisol, Trellix Consent team): document the staged rollout checklist for the Bramblewood consent banner so future launches don't repeat the region-flag mixup. New joiners should note that banner variants must be verified against the locale matrix before each release. The full verification procedure, including screenshots of each step, lives on the internal wiki page here.

runbook for haduf-tadup: https://confluence.tolvaqsys.internal/display/display/display/8e81e604

### TidyBranch API

TidyBranch scans repos nightly and deletes branches with no commits in 120 days. Endpoints: `/scan`, `/prune`, `/exempt`. All calls require a service key in the `X-Tidy-Auth` header; unauthenticated requests return 403. Exemptions persist until removed. Maintainers testing against the internal instance should use the following key.

app token of hawif-kafof = kto15_B3AN0KfpZRy4TLc